On it I wondered if the middle part of that theme was ever sung on a regular basis. I know now it wasn't. Mind you, I do remember something like that did happen with The Muppet Show. The middle section was sung during the first season, but for the next three, only heard in instrumental form (like with Sesame Street). Then for the final season, it gained new lyics sung by Statler and Walldoph (sp?) whearas before they were sung by Kermit.
The first season words are:
To introduce our guest star
That's what I'm here to do,
So it really makes me happy
To introduce to you...
For the final season, the middle eight has these words:
Why do we always come here?
I guess we'll never know.
It's like a kind of torture
To have to watch the show.
